How much does Roof Skylight Installation cost in Alaska?

+-

The cost of roof skylight installation in Alaska typically ranges from $1,500 to $3,500, depending on factors like the complexity of the roof, the type of skylight chosen, and local labor rates. Given Alaska's unique climate, including heavy snow loads and potential weather delays, these factors can significantly influence the final price. It's advisable to get multiple quotes from local contractors to find the best deal.

How long does this type of work usually take?

+-

In Alaska, roof skylight installation typically takes 1 to 3 days, depending on the complexity of the project and weather conditions. Factors such as snow, rain, or extreme cold can cause delays, so it's important to plan accordingly. Discuss the timeline with your contractor to set realistic expectations.

Are there specific state regulations for Roof Skylight Installation in Alaska?

+-

Yes, Alaska has specific building codes and regulations that govern roof skylight installation, particularly concerning energy efficiency and structural integrity due to snow loads. It's important to check with local building authorities to ensure compliance with any permits or inspections required in your area. Hiring a licensed contractor familiar with these regulations can help navigate the process.

What is the best season to start the project?

+-

The best season for roof skylight installation in Alaska is typically late spring to early fall when weather conditions are more favorable. During these months, temperatures are milder, and there is less risk of snow or ice, allowing for safer and more efficient installation. Planning your project during this time can help avoid delays.
